When\nuserspace passes sqe->len values exceeding INT_MAX (e.g. 0xFFFFFFFF),\nsr->len overflows to a negative value. This negative value propagates\nthrough the bundle recv/send path:\n\n 1. io_recv(): sel.val = sr->len (ssize_t gets -1)\n 2. io_recv_buf_select(): arg.max_len = sel->val (size_t gets\n 0xFFFFFFFFFFFFFFFF)\n 3. io_ring_buffers_peek(): buf->len is not clamped because max_len\n is astronomically large\n 4. iov[].iov_len = 0xFFFFFFFF flows into io_bundle_nbufs()\n 5. io_bundle_nbufs(): min_t(int, 0xFFFFFFFF, ret) yields -1,\n causing ret to increase instead of decrease, creating an\n infinite loop that reads past the allocated iov[] array\n\nThis results in a slab-out-of-bounds read in io_bundle_nbufs() from\nthe kmalloc-64 slab, as nbufs increments past the allocated iovec\nentries.\n\n BUG: KASAN: slab-out-of-bounds in io_bundle_nbufs+0x128/0x160\n Read of size 8 at addr ffff888100ae05c8 by task exp/145\n Call Trace:\n io_bundle_nbufs+0x128/0x160\n io_recv_finish+0x117/0xe20\n io_recv+0x2db/0x1160\n\nFix this by rejecting negative sr->len values early in both\nio_sendmsg_prep() and io_recvmsg_prep(). Since sqe->len is __u32,\nany value > INT_MAX indicates overflow and is not a valid length." } ], "metrics": [ { "cvssV3_1": { "version": "3.1", "vectorString": "CVSS:3.1/AV:L/AC:L/PR:L/UI:N/S:U/C:H/I:N/A:H", "baseScore": 7.1, "baseSeverity": "HIGH" }, "scenarios": [ { "lang": "en", "value": "AV:L - The vulnerable path is reached through local io_uring syscalls by submitting IORING_OP_RECV/SEND with provided buffer selection and bundle flags.\nAC:L - An attacker controls the SQE length, buffer ring contents, and socket traffic needed to trigger the slab out-of-bounds read; no race or external condition is required.\nPR:L - A basic unprivileged local user can normally create an io_uring instance and use ordinary sockets and provided buffer rings, absent non-default sysctl/LSM restrictions.\nUI:N - No victim action is needed after the attacker has local execution; the attacker submits the crafted io_uring operations directly.\nS:U - The impact remains within the local kernel/host security authority and does not cross a VM, IOMMU, or separate security-scope boundary.\nC:H - The bug causes an unbounded slab out-of-bounds read of iovec entries from kernel heap memory, and it is not strictly limited to a small fixed disclosure surface.\nI:N - The immediate primitive is an out-of-bounds read used for buffer accounting, with no demonstrated arbitrary kernel write or control-flow modification.\nA:H - The out-of-bounds read can trigger a KASAN/oops crash or an unbounded loop/page fault in kernel context, causing high availability impact." } ] } ], "affected": [ { "product": "Linux", "vendor": "Linux", "defaultStatus": "unaffected", "repo": "https://git.kernel.org/pub/scm/linux/kernel/git/stable/linux.git", "programFiles": [ "io_uring/net.c" ], "versions": [ { "version": "a05d1f625c7aa681d8816bc0f10089289ad07aad", "lessThan": "90ced24c500ad4e129e9e34b7e56fd7849e350b6", "status": "affected", "versionType": "git" }, { "version": "a05d1f625c7aa681d8816bc0f10089289ad07aad", "lessThan": "c314b405dcc4d8b9041124f928f81715d6328bec", "status": "affected", "versionType": "git" }, { "version": "a05d1f625c7aa681d8816bc0f10089289ad07aad", "lessThan": "1b655cd311344117d3052f6552cb20d9901c9d7c", "status": "affected", "versionType": "git" }, { "version": "a05d1f625c7aa681d8816bc0f10089289ad07aad", "lessThan": "b948f9d5d3057b01188e36664e7c7604d1c8ecb5", "status": "affected", "versionType": "git" } ] }, { "product": "Linux", "vendor": "Linux", "defaultStatus": "affected", "repo": "https://git.kernel.org/pub/scm/linux/kernel/git/stable/linux.git", "programFiles": [ "io_uring/net.c" ], "versions": [ { "version": "6.10", "status": "affected" }, { "version": "0", "lessThan": "6.10", "status": "unaffected", "versionType": "semver" }, { "version": "6.12.81", "lessThanOrEqual": "6.12.*", "status": "unaffected", "versionType": "semver" }, { "version": "6.18.22", "lessThanOrEqual": "6.18.*", "status": "unaffected", "versionType": "semver" }, { "version": "6.19.12", "lessThanOrEqual": "6.19.*", "status": "unaffected", "versionType": "semver" }, { "version": "7.0", "lessThanOrEqual": "*", "status": "unaffected", "versionType": "original_commit_for_fix" } ] } ], "cpeApplicability": [ { "nodes": [ { "operator": "OR", "negate": false, "cpeMatch": [ { "vulnerable": true, "criteria": "cpe:2.3:o:linux:linux_kernel:*:*:*:*:*:*:*:*", "versionStartIncluding": "6.10", "versionEndExcluding": "6.12.81" }, { "vulnerable": true, "criteria": "cpe:2.3:o:linux:linux_kernel:*:*:*:*:*:*:*:*", "versionStartIncluding": "6.10", "versionEndExcluding": "6.18.22" }, { "vulnerable": true, "criteria": "cpe:2.3:o:linux:linux_kernel:*:*:*:*:*:*:*:*", "versionStartIncluding": "6.10", "versionEndExcluding": "6.19.12" }, { "vulnerable": true, "criteria": "cpe:2.3:o:linux:linux_kernel:*:*:*:*:*:*:*:*", "versionStartIncluding": "6.10", "versionEndExcluding": "7.0" } ] } ] } ], "references": [ { "url": "https://git.kernel.org/stable/c/90ced24c500ad4e129e9e34b7e56fd7849e350b6" }, { "url": "https://git.kernel.org/stable/c/c314b405dcc4d8b9041124f928f81715d6328bec" }, { "url": "https://git.kernel.org/stable/c/1b655cd311344117d3052f6552cb20d9901c9d7c" }, { "url": "https://git.kernel.org/stable/c/b948f9d5d3057b01188e36664e7c7604d1c8ecb5" } ], "title": "io_uring/net: fix slab-out-of-bounds read in io_bundle_nbufs()", "x_generator": { "engine": "bippy-1.2.0" } } } }
